CHANGE
ENG!NE
OIL
-
82:
This
meams
that the life
of the engine oil has expired and it should be changed
within
200 miies. After an oii change, the Oii Life
Indicator must be reset. See
Oil Life Indicator on
page 3-79.
See
Engine Oil on page 5-13.
CHANGE TRANS FLUID
-
47: This message will
appear when it is time to change the transaxle fluid. See
Part
A:
Scheduled Maintenance Services on page
6-4
for the proper fluid and change intervals.
CHECK BRAKE FLUID
-
37: This message will
display
if
the ignition is in
ON
to inform the driver that
the brake fluid level is low. Have the brake system
serviced by a technician as soon as possible. See
Brake
System Warning and Parking Brake Indicator Light on
page 3-47.
CHECK COOLANT LEVEL
-
2:
This message will
appear when there is a low level of engine coolant. Have
the cooling system serviced by a technician as soon
as
possible. See
Engine Coolant on page
5-24.

CHECK
GAS
CAP
-
51:
This
message
will
appear
if
the gas cap has not been fully tightened. You should
recheck your gas cap to ensure that it’s on properly.
CHECK
OIL
LEVEL
-
36:
For
correct operation of the
low oil sensing system, your vehicle should be on a
ievei surface.
A
iaise
CHECK
OiL LEVEL message may
appear
if
the vehicle is parked on a grade. The oil
level sensing system does not check for actual
oil
level
if
the engine has been
off
for a short period of time,
and the oil level is never checked while the engine is
running. If the CHECK OIL LEVEL message appears,
and your vehicle has been parked on level ground
with the engine
off
for at least
30
minutes, the oil level
should be checked by observing the oil dipstick. Prior to
checking the oil level, be sure the engine has been
off
for a few minutes and your vehicle is on a level
surface. Then check the dipstick and add oil
if
necessary. See
Engine Oil on page 5-13.
CHECK TIRE PRESSURE
-
144:
This message is
displayed when the Tire Pressure Monitor (TPM) system
detects a low or high tire pressure condition in one or
more of the road tires. By pressing the
INFO
button
up or down, the DIC display will show which tire or tires
do not have the correct inflation pressure. A “LOW
TIRE”
condition exists when the tire’s air pressure is
under
25
psi
(172
kPa) and a “HIGH TIRE” condition
exists when the tire’s air pressure
is
above
38
psi
(262
kPa). The system will display the air
pressure, the tire location (LF, RF,
RR
or LR) and
if
the
air pressure
is
low or high. The tire pressure information
